Why Glass Matters in Sustainable Architecture

Glass offers unparalleled versatility and functionality, making it a cornerstone of modern green buildings. Let’s explore its pivotal roles:

1. Enhanced Energy Efficiency

Advanced glazing technologies, such as double and triple glazing, low-emissivity coatings, and solar control glass, significantly reduce energy consumption. These innovations help maintain indoor temperatures, lowering the reliance on heating and cooling systems.

2. Natural Lighting and Wellness

Glass facilitates the penetration of natural daylight into interiors, reducing the need for artificial lighting. Natural light is not only energy-efficient but also enhances mental well-being and productivity.

3. Sustainable Aesthetics

Glass bridges the gap between functionality and style, allowing architects to create stunning facades that are also environmentally conscious. It offers limitless possibilities, from curtain walls to skylights, while complementing other sustainable materials like wood and recycled metals.

4. Durability and Recyclability

Modern glass is designed to withstand environmental challenges, ensuring long-term use. Additionally, glass is 100% recyclable, making it an eco-friendly choice for sustainable construction.
